Visit Orlando’s Magical Dining Month is returning once again for September 2018! Sponsored by Visit Orlando, this annual event begins with a preview week starting August 24th and runs through September 30th. Magical Dining offers Orlando locals and guests the chance to enjoy the Orlando culinary scene at a significant savings: $35 for three courses at participating area restaurants. Over 100 restaurants will be offering the prix fixe dinners, which include appetizer, entree, and dessert.
In keeping with tradition, one dollar from each meal goes to support local charities. Best Buddies and Down Syndrome Association of Central Florida are the two charities for 2018.

As in previous years, several Disney World restaurants are participating! New additions for 2018 are Terralina Crafted Italian and Wine Bar George.
And of course we are excited to see the return of Morimoto Asia, STK Orlando, Il Mulino, Ravello, Todd English’s bluezoo, and Paddlefish to the program. Bongos Cuban Cafe is joining in on the fun, too!
With this many Disney restaurants participating, there is something to note: when you arrive for your Advance Dining Reservation at one of the Resort locations, be sure to notify your server that you are interested in selecting from the Orlando Magical Dining Prix Fixe menu.
